Client Relationship Management (CRM) Software

As a financial advisor, managing your client relationships is of utmost importance. CRM software helps you keep track of client information, important dates, and communication history. It enables you to segment your clients, automate tasks like sending personalized emails and reminders, and track your interactions for a more personalized approach. Some popular CRM tools for financial advisors include Salesforce, Wealthbox, and Redtail.

Portfolio Management Tools

Efficiently managing investment portfolios is a critical aspect of being a financial advisor. Portfolio management tools can assist you with tasks like asset allocation, rebalancing, and performance reporting. These tools provide you with a comprehensive view of your clients' investments and help you make data-driven decisions. Some popular portfolio management tools for financial advisors include Morningstar Direct, Advent Portfolio Exchange, and Black Diamond.

Financial Planning Software

Financial planning software is designed to streamline the financial planning process and help you create comprehensive financial plans for your clients. These tools typically provide functionalities like goal setting, cash flow analysis, retirement planning, and scenario modeling. By leveraging financial planning software, you can efficiently assess your clients' financial situation, identify areas of improvement, and make solid recommendations. Notable financial planning software includes eMoney Advisor, MoneyGuidePro, and NaviPlan.

Communication and Collaboration Tools

In today's digital age, effective communication and collaboration are essential for financial advisors. With remote work becoming more prevalent, it is crucial to have robust tools that facilitate seamless communication with your clients and team members. These tools allow you to conduct virtual meetings, share documents securely, and collaborate in real-time. Some popular communication and collaboration tools for financial advisors include Slack, Microsoft Teams, and Zoom.

Compliance Tools

Compliance is a vital aspect of the financial advisory industry. To ensure you meet regulatory requirements, it is essential to have tools that help you maintain compliance and adhere to industry regulations. Compliance tools can assist you with tasks like document management, record keeping, and archiving. They provide the necessary checks and balances to ensure that your practice operates within legal boundaries. Popular compliance tools for financial advisors include SmartRIA, Docupace, and Ripcord.

Unlocking Communication: Roblox's Unprecedented Real-Time Chat Translation AI

 Roblox, the platform enabling users to create, share, and play games, has implemented an AI model for real-time translation of text chats. The platform claims its 'custom multilingual model' can translate messages so quickly that users won't even notice when the other person is typing in a different language, achieving a latency reduction to approximately 100 milliseconds. Roblox's in-house developed large language model (LLM) not only translates messages but also recognizes in-game slang and abbreviations, such as 'obby,' 'afk,' and 'lol.' Supporting 16 languages, including English, Japanese, French, Polish, Vietnamese, and Thai, the LLM facilitates seamless translation between any language pair. While banned and curse words remain blocked, users can view the original message by tapping an icon next to the player's name.
